2.4. An IP address is a number assigned to your
computer by your Internet Service Provider (ISP), so you can access the
Internet. It is generally considered to be non-personally identifiable
information, because in most cases an IP address can only be traced back to
your ISP or the large company or organisation that provides your internet
access (such as your employer if you are at work).
2.5. We use your IP
address to diagnose problems with our server, report aggregate information, and
determine the fastest route for your computer to use in connecting to our site,
and to administer and improve the site.

5. Cookies
5.1. A cookie is a
piece of data stored locally on your computer, mobile and contains information
about your activities on the Internet. The information in a cookie does not
contain any personally identifiable information you submit to our App or
Website.
5.2. On the App, we may
use cookies to track users' progress through the App, allowing us to make
improvements based on usage data. We may also use cookies if you log in to one
of our online services to enable you to remain logged in to that service. A
cookie helps you get the best out of the App and helps us to provide you with a
more customized service.
5.3. You have the ability to accept or
decline cookies.
5.4. By you using the App we assume you are
happy for us to use the cookies described above.
5.5.
If you choose not to accept the cookies, this will not affect your
access to the majority of information available on the App. However, you may
not be able to make full use of our online services.
